[Pdns-users] Help needed debugging knot_control timeouts

Klaus Darilion klaus.darilion at nic.at
Tue Dec 13 07:39:58 UTC 2022


Hello!

We regularly use "pdns_control retrieve" (via TCP) to trigger zone transfers. Very often we receive:
Timeout error: Error from remote in receive(): Resource temporarily unavailable

Our PDNS is quite busy, plenty of NOTIFYs, SLAVE checks and incoming AXFRs.

What exactly happens when "pdns_control retrieve" is called? Is the "retrieve" asynchron (zone gets added to AXFR queue) or is it synchronous (client + server hast o wait until PDNS has time to do the transfer)?

For us it would be good even if PDNS is busy, the "retrieve" request should be answered instantly and the zone just added to the AXFR queue. Or does adding the zone to the queue also requires some locks that cause the timeout?

Any hints are appreciated.

Thanks
Klaus

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mailman.powerdns.com/pipermail/pdns-users/attachments/20221213/d7c587c8/attachment.htm>


More information about the Pdns-users mailing list